Description
A delightful dish featuring sausage, sweet potatoes, and broccoli drizzled in a luscious honey garlic sauce, perfect for busy weeknights.
Ingredients

- 14 ounces chicken or turkey sausage, sliced into 1/2-inch rounds
- 2 medium sweet potatoes, peeled and diced into 1/2-inch cubes
- 2 cups broccoli florets, cut into 1/2-inch pieces
- 1 tablespoon unsalted butter
- 4 cloves garlic, minced
- 1/4 cup honey
- 1/4 cup low-sodium soy sauce
- 1 tablespoon apple cider vinegar
- Salt, to taste
- Black pepper, to taste
- 2 tablespoons fresh parsley, finely minced
Instructions
- Preheat your oven to 400°F. Line a sheet pan with parchment paper or lightly coat it with nonstick spray.
- Arrange the sliced sausage, diced sweet potatoes, and broccoli florets in an even layer on the prepared sheet pan.
- In a small saucepan over medium heat, melt the butter and sauté the minced garlic for about a minute until fragrant.
- Stir in honey, low-sodium soy sauce, apple cider vinegar, salt, and black pepper. Let simmer for 2–3 minutes, stirring occasionally.
- Pour the honey garlic glaze evenly over the ingredients on the sheet pan and toss until well coated.
- Roast in the oven for 25–30 minutes, stirring once halfway through to ensure even cooking.
- Once done, the sweet potatoes should be fork-tender, and the sausage nicely browned. Remove from the oven and sprinkle with minced parsley before serving.
Notes
For a spicy kick, consider adding red pepper flakes to the glaze. Ensure even cooking by cutting veggies into similar sizes.
